QUALIFICATIONS, SKILLS, EXPERIENCE & KNOWLEDGE

  • Bachelor’s degree in a quantitative field such as Finance, Economics Engineering, Computer Science, or a related field. . Master’s degree preferred or equivalent experience in the areas of expertise.
  • Professional qualification such as ACA, CFA, ACCA, or CIMA desirable.
  • Relevant experience in venture capital, investment banking, consulting, or a related field.
  • Quantitative/numerical skills are critical with the ability to interpret financial information and to design and use financial models.
  • Credit analysis skills, with the ability to interpret accounts, understanding local and international accounting principles and practice of credit analysis.
  • Computer literacy, conversant with Microsoft Office and spread sheet packages including financial analysis and modelling modules.
  • Proficiency in financial modelling software (e.g. Excel, Google Sheets)
  • Ability to work effectively as a team member and to deadlines and under time pressure.
  • Good written and oral communication skills in English.
  • Good command over a local/country language is an advantage.
  • Experience in a specific sector relevant to the fund’s investment focus.
  • Experience working with startups and interacting with founders on a regular basis.
  • Programming or other computer science related knowledge.
  • Involvement in extracurricular activities such as entrepreneurship, hackathons, etc.
Responsibilities

PURPOSE OF JOB

The Analyst contributes to all phases of the investment process, including deal sourcing, structuring, execution, implementation and monitoring.
The Analyst will take responsibility for the tasks assigned to them by the operation leader or more senior members of the project team, or more senior bankers, which may include undertaking comprehensive due diligence, including financial, market, integrity and EBRD policy compliance, as well as effective post-signing implementation and monitoring.
The Analyst carries out these tasks as part of a project team under the guidance of the operation leader or under the supervision/guidance of more senior bankers.
The EBRD Venture Capital team manages €600mn across four funds and invests typically in Series A and later rounds in transformative technology companies across different sectors. We partner with exceptional founders to build enduring businesses that have a positive impact on the world.
